Gary E. Nystrom, the son of Verner and Margaret (Simonson) Nystrom, was born on November 26, 1952, in Brookings, South Dakota. He grew up on a farm a mile outside of Estelline, South Dakota and graduated from Estelline High School with the class of 1971.
A sports fanatic, Gary enjoyed playing and coaching sports throughout his lifetime. After graduation he went on to further his education at Dakota State College where he obtained a bachelors of science in education. He began his teaching career in Battle Creek, Iowa, where he taught shop class and was the assistant football coach.
In 1979, Gary started a career with Midwest Industries of Ida Grove, Iowa, and in the same year met the love of his life Cynthia “Cindy” Ann Hare. They were united in marriage on May 24, 1980, in the Church of God in Ida Grove, Iowa. The couple made their home in Battle Creek and were blessed with three children: Amber, Justin, and Vanessa.
After 43 years of dedicated service, Gary retired from Midwest Industries in December of 2021. He enjoyed hunting, fishing, wood working, golfing, and bird watching. In his earlier years he loved to play slow pitch, umpire baseball games, coach, bowling, and teaching. Gary was a jack of all trades and relished in the art of conversation. It is believed he was the happiest being called dad, that was until he became a grandpa. Gary treasured the title and adored his grandchildren.
